
The Boys & Girls Club of Marshfield, a youth development organization providing programs and services to children and families throughout the South Shore, is a new community partner of the Marshfield Hurricanes Semi-Professional Football Team.
This year, the Marshfield Hurricanes, which is a non-profit organization, and the Boys & Girls Club of Marshfield have teamed up as community partners. The Hurricanes won their first home game played against Granite State Destroyers at Marshfield High School on June 22, 2019. A portion of the ticket price ($2 of every ticket sold) was donated to the Boys & Girls Club of Marshfield to support youth programming.
In addition to their fundraising efforts which benefit the Boys & Girls Club of Marshfield, the Hurricanes will be helping out with athletic programming at the Club and will also pay a visit to the youth attending Summer Camp at the Club.
“We’re excited about our community partnership with the Hurricanes, and congratulate them on their home game victory,” said Jim Bunnell, CEO of the Boys & Girls Club of Marshfield. “We truly appreciate their support, which ultimately helps us to deliver programs that are the cornerstone of youth development.”
About Marshfield Hurricanes
The Marshfield Hurricanes Semi-Pro Football Team started in Marshfield in 2016. Home games are played at Marshfield High School. Last year, the Hurricanes had a successful season and won the North Division of the East Coast Football League (ECFL) and made it to the championship game. Their goal is to bring an ECFL title to Marshfield. As a local non-profit, it is important for the organization to make an impact in the Marshfield community. This past off-season, the Marshfield Hurricanes donated gifts to families in need in their first annual Hurricane Holiday gift drive. About the Boys & Girls Club of Marshfield
The Boys & Girls Club of Marshfield’s mission is to enable and inspire all young people to realize their full potential as productive, caring, responsible citizens as well as become tomorrow’s capable leaders. The Club provides programming opportunities in the Boys & Girls Club of America’s (BGCA) five core areas including leadership, education, health, arts, and fitness.
Currently, the Club serves hundreds of families with children ranging in age from 6 to 18 years old, providing afterschool, vacation week and summer programs, as well as youth athletics, teen, social recreational and leadership opportunities.
